Cool 1972 Suburban Upper Trim Fasteners

Hello all,

This post in search for a suburban guru that knows what the original GM part#'s are for BOTH the push in and bolt in fasteners that mount the UPPER trim which is specific to the 1972 era suburbans.

I'm in need of the fasteners to re-install trim, and they aren't listed in any of the typical LMC, ChevyParts, Classic Industry, Jim Carter, GMC Pauls, etc catalogs. ONLY the truck-specific upper trim fasteners are listed.

Hoping for orig part to cross reference the clip part# at one of the online fastener warehouses.

Additionally, If anyone knows of an alternative/universal fastener types they've had good luck with (and where they got it), or any prior posts associated to this topic, I'd be open that too!

Re: 1972 Suburban Upper Trim Fasteners

There are a couple vendors here that specialize in clips, but it has been my experience that the OE trim clips like yours and the ones for 67-68 lower trim are not reproduced...

If I were you, find one of the original clips and take a few pictures of it from different angles with a ruler next to it. You may luck out, and one of the vendors may have a stash they'd be willing to sell.

Also, be very wary of places selling your needed fastener. Order one or two, and then see if it works. If it does, order all you need.
In my case with the 67-68 lower trim, there are few catalog versions for sale but they do not work. Plus they are expensive.

Re: 1972 Suburban Upper Trim Fasteners

I had the same problem and tried several from the parts vendors but never found anything close. While in Hershey Pa. in October for the AACA fall meet I found a vendor that had 11 of them which I bought but no part number. Still needing 20+ additional clips I found a threaded clip at NAPA that I had some luck with. The NAPA part # is 665-1917 in the BK line. You will need small hands/arms to reach up behind the panel to install the nuts.... I hope this helps you.
